Implemented “Multi-point Iterative Matching and Impedance Correction” technology (MIMIC, TM, Patent Applied For) to amp models. MIMIC applies analytic signals to an amplifier and captures the fine nuances of each amp at various points in the circuit and corrects each model vs. its theoretical implementation. In some cases the difference can be substantial, in other cases the difference is minimal. This depends on the layout of the amp and the various parasitics involved.
